2. Connectivity Choices

The flexibility and efficiency of audio methods designed for projector use are considerably influenced by their connectivity choices. The flexibility to interface seamlessly with a projector and different media sources is a essential think about figuring out the suitability of an audio resolution. A complete vary of connectivity choices ensures compatibility and simplifies integration into present setups.

  • HDMI ARC (Audio Return Channel)

    HDMI ARC allows bidirectional audio communication over a single HDMI cable. It permits a projector to ship audio indicators again to the audio system, simplifying cabling and lowering muddle. As an illustration, if a streaming machine is related on to the projector, the audio sign will be transmitted again to the sound system by way of HDMI ARC, eliminating the necessity for a separate audio cable. That is significantly helpful in minimalistic setups the place cable administration is a precedence.

  • Optical Audio (TOSLINK)

    Optical audio offers a digital audio connection utilizing fiber optic cables. It transmits audio indicators with minimal interference, leading to high-quality sound. Many projectors and sound methods embrace optical audio inputs and outputs, making certain compatibility and facilitating the transmission of multi-channel audio. This feature is commonly most well-liked in environments the place electromagnetic interference could also be a priority, resembling close to energy traces or different digital units.

  • Bluetooth Connectivity

    Bluetooth connectivity allows wi-fi audio streaming from varied units, resembling smartphones, tablets, and laptops. This characteristic enhances comfort and suppleness, permitting customers to simply stream audio content material to the audio system with out the necessity for bodily connections. In eventualities the place mobility is necessary, Bluetooth offers a sensible resolution for wirelessly connecting audio sources to the projector’s sound system.

  • Analog Audio Inputs (RCA, 3.5mm)

    Analog audio inputs, resembling RCA and three.5mm jacks, present compatibility with older units that will not have digital audio outputs. These inputs enable customers to attach legacy audio sources, resembling DVD gamers or older gaming consoles, to the projector’s sound system. Whereas analog connections might not supply the identical degree of audio high quality as digital connections, they supply a precious choice for integrating older gear into trendy audio setups.

3. Room Acoustics

Room acoustics exert a big affect on the perceived audio high quality of any sound system, together with these employed together with projection know-how. The interplay between sound waves and the bodily traits of an area instantly impacts the readability, steadiness, and general constancy of the audio output. Subsequently, the choice and placement of optimum audio options necessitate cautious consideration of the acoustic properties of the room.

  • Reverberation Time

    Reverberation time, outlined because the time it takes for sound to decay by 60 decibels (RT60), is a essential think about figuring out the acoustic traits of a room. Extreme reverberation can result in a blurring of sound, lowering readability and intelligibility, significantly for dialogue-heavy content material. Conversely, inadequate reverberation can lead to a dry, lifeless sound. Within the context of selecting optimum audio options, the goal reverberation time ought to be aligned with the supposed use of the house. For instance, a house theater atmosphere would possibly profit from a shorter reverberation time to reinforce the readability of film soundtracks, whereas a bigger presentation room would possibly require a barely longer reverberation time to make sure sufficient sound distribution. Acoustic remedies, resembling absorbers and diffusers, will be employed to change reverberation time and optimize the acoustic atmosphere.

  • Sound Absorption and Reflection

    The surfaces inside a room exhibit various levels of sound absorption and reflection, which instantly influence the distribution and high quality of sound. Laborious, reflective surfaces, resembling concrete or glass, are inclined to replicate sound waves, resulting in elevated reverberation and potential acoustic points like echoes. Mushy, absorbent supplies, resembling cloth panels or carpeting, soak up sound vitality, lowering reflections and reverberation. In choosing audio output options, the interaction between absorption and reflection ought to be fastidiously managed. For instance, in a room with predominantly arduous surfaces, incorporating acoustic panels or thick curtains can mitigate extreme reflections and enhance general sound readability. Conversely, in a room with overly absorbent surfaces, strategic placement of reflective components can assist to reinforce sound distribution and create a extra balanced acoustic atmosphere.

  • Room Geometry and Dimension

    The bodily dimensions and form of a room affect sound wave conduct and the formation of standing waves, which may create areas of amplified or attenuated sound. Small, irregularly formed rooms are extra inclined to acoustic anomalies than bigger, extra symmetrical areas. In choosing audio system, the room’s geometry ought to be thought-about to make sure uniform sound protection and decrease the influence of standing waves. For instance, in a small room, smaller audio system could also be extra acceptable to keep away from overwhelming the house with sound. Conversely, in a big room, extra highly effective audio system could also be required to realize sufficient sound ranges and protection. Speaker placement additionally performs a vital position in mitigating the consequences of room geometry, with strategic positioning serving to to reduce the influence of standing waves and enhance general sound steadiness.

5. Energy Necessities

The number of audio output options for projector methods is considerably influenced by their energy necessities. These necessities embody each the ability consumption of the audio system themselves and the means by which they’re powered, affecting compatibility, portability, and general system effectivity.

  • Amplification Wants

    Lively audio system, which incorporate inside amplifiers, necessitate a direct energy supply, both AC or DC. The facility necessities of those audio system instantly correlate with their output quantity and sound high quality; larger constancy audio usually calls for better energy consumption. Passive audio system, conversely, require an exterior amplifier, shifting the ability demand to the amplifier itself. Within the context of transportable projectors, the selection between energetic and passive speaker methods hinges on the provision of dependable energy sources and the appropriate degree of energy consumption. A battery-powered projector paired with high-wattage energetic audio system might expertise decreased operational time, necessitating cautious consideration of energy wants.

  • Energy Supply Compatibility

    The compatibility of audio system with accessible energy sources is a essential consideration. Sure audio system could also be designed for operation with commonplace AC energy shops, whereas others are adaptable to DC energy sources, resembling batteries or USB. In eventualities the place a projector system is meant to be used in distant areas missing entry to AC energy, the number of audio system with DC energy compatibility turns into important. For instance, an out of doors film setup might depend on battery-powered audio system to beat the restrictions of AC energy availability, requiring an evaluation of battery life and charging capabilities.

  • Vitality Effectivity

    Vitality effectivity instantly impacts the working prices and environmental footprint of projector audio methods. Audio system with decrease energy consumption supply advantages by way of decreased vitality payments and prolonged operational time when powered by batteries. That is particularly pertinent in settings the place a number of projectors and audio methods are deployed concurrently, resembling in instructional establishments or company environments. The number of energy-efficient speaker fashions contributes to general sustainability and reduces the pressure on energy infrastructure.

  • Energy Supply Strategies

    The strategy by which energy is delivered to audio system impacts cable administration and system integration. Wi-fi audio system, whereas providing better flexibility in placement, nonetheless require an influence supply, usually necessitating the usage of energy adapters and extension cords. USB-powered audio system supply a simplified connection to projectors or different units, lowering the necessity for separate energy cables. The selection of energy supply methodology ought to align with the precise utilization situation and the specified degree of system complexity. In environments the place cable muddle is a priority, wi-fi or USB-powered audio system might current a extra streamlined resolution.

Incessantly Requested Questions

This part addresses widespread inquiries concerning the choice and implementation of acceptable audio methods for projectors.

Query 1: What’s the main advantage of utilizing exterior audio system with a projector?

Exterior audio system usually supply superior audio constancy and quantity in comparison with the built-in audio system present in most projectors. This enhancement improves the general viewing expertise by delivering clearer dialogue, extra impactful sound results, and a wider dynamic vary.

Query 2: What sort of speaker is most fitted for residence theater use with a projector?

A encompass sound system, consisting of a number of audio system strategically positioned across the viewing space, usually offers essentially the most immersive expertise. Alternatively, a soundbar with a devoted subwoofer can supply a simplified, space-saving resolution whereas nonetheless delivering enhanced audio efficiency.

Query 3: Does the projector’s wattage output have an effect on the speaker choice?

No, a projector’s wattage output doesn’t instantly have an effect on speaker choice. Audio system ought to be chosen based mostly on their energy dealing with capabilities (measured in watts) and their compatibility with the amplifier or receiver driving them.

Query 4: Is Bluetooth connectivity a dependable choice for connecting audio system to a projector?

Bluetooth connectivity presents comfort and eliminates the necessity for bodily cables. Nevertheless, it may be topic to latency points, leading to a slight delay between the audio and video. For essential viewing functions, a wired connection (HDMI, optical, or analog) is usually really useful.

Query 5: What acoustic concerns are related when choosing audio system for a projector system?

Room measurement, form, and supplies affect sound wave conduct. Think about using acoustic remedies (e.g., sound-absorbing panels) to reduce reflections and reverberation. Bigger rooms usually require extra highly effective audio system to realize sufficient sound ranges.

Query 6: How necessary is speaker placement in optimizing the audio expertise with a projector?

Speaker placement is essential for making a balanced and immersive soundstage. Comply with established pointers (e.g., THX, Dolby) for speaker positioning to make sure correct sound localization and a cohesive audio-visual expertise.
